Wall of Worry
It’s said that bull markets like to climb a wall of worry. Although investor and consumer sentiment gauges have risen lately, they are still low by historical standards. Recent unemployment, manufacturing, retail, and other economic data paint varying pictures of the economy, some positive, some negative. Banks are raising capital and want to return TARP money to the government, but General Moters and Chrysler are both in bankruptcy and face major restructuring to remain viable businesses. So is there enough worry to propel this rally further? Shall we worry even about the amount of worry? Do we dare call this rally a fledging bull market?
